The conversation centers on company building, management, and entrepreneurship, particularly through the lens of differentiation and first principles thinking. Shopify CEO Tobi Lütke shares insights on approaching company leadership with an engineering mindset, emphasizing the importance of rapid iteration, challenging orthodoxy, and creating an environment where employees can self-actualize. He recounts Shopify's journey, including a post-IPO crisis that led to a complete executive turnover and a renewed focus on the company's founding principles. Lütke advocates for building a company worthy of top talent, promoting internal cultures that reward high agency and embrace the power of constraints. He also reflects on the influence of video games like StarCraft on his business strategies.
